Jappy Sashimi Smile Jul 19, 2013   
Share on TwitterShare on Facebook
Categories : Japanese | Restaurant | Desserts and Cakes | Sushi/Sashimi | Buffet

 
The presentation comes in this bento box with 2 levels. One part is the rice and one part is the sashimis. Usually for Chirashi, the fish will already be laid out on top of the rice but at Mitsuba, they decided to go for this unique display. The rice is quite nice, a hint of vinegar so that there is a light sharpness to it. The sashimis are lovely and fresh but it wasn't a "blow me away" standard. But for the price of $28 for a variety of delicious fish plus sides like pickles, soups and fruits, it's very worth it.

Pasta Heaven Smile Jul 16, 2013   
Share on TwitterShare on Facebook
Categories : Italian | Middle Eastern/Mediterranean | European

 
This is the Melanzane alla Parmigiana - Oven Baked Layers Eggplant “Parmigiana” Style with
Buffalo Milk Mozzarella Cheese, San Marzano Tomatoes and Fresh Basil. This is super good! It feels very "meaty" and the blacken bits adds alot of flavour to the dish. I greatly enjoy this starter.

 
This is the Squid Ink Tagliolini with Crab Meat and Asparagus Tips. I feel it is average as it is very "watery" or soupy which waters down the flavour. The first few bites are good but at the end of the meal, it started to feel quite gelat.

 
My friend had the angel hair pasta with sirloin beef! This is really really good! The tomato based sauce tasted rich and tangy and the beef are really delicious. I think this dish is a special dish of the day so if you do see this on their board, I recommend ordering this.

Shrooms Bite Smile Jul 16, 2013   
Share on TwitterShare on Facebook
Categories : Multi-Cuisine | Restaurant

 
This is the one dish that I will order when I'm at TCC - the Shroom Bites! Lovely conical pastries stuffed with piping hot mushroom sauce/gravy. Not sure what is the right term. Always buttery and flaky, this is a good side dish to share with your dining companions. It must be eaten hot so don't delay too long after it arrives on your table. If you like some heat, sprinkle some chili powder over it.

Normal Jollibee OK Jul 16, 2013   
Share on TwitterShare on Facebook
Categories : Filipino | Fast Food | Halal

 
Finally after months and months of hearing about this place, I tried the famous Jollibee Chicken. The queue is not as crazy as when it first open but do prepare for about 10 - 15 mins of queuing. In a nutshell, I feel it is over-hyped. The skin of the chicken is very tasty and delicious, but the chicken itself was normal. Not as juicy as the chicken from Popeyes. The rice they gave was average and was mainly eaten with the gravy given. I would still prefer to eat at Popeyes.
